I would install a PS/2 keyboard and mouse, just generic stuff that Windows
will recognize and allow to run; then I would remove previous versions of
SetPoint and download the most recent version at Logitech (URL below) and
install that. At some point during the install or after it finishes you
should be told to connect the hardware, if not - shutdown, remove the PS/2
hardware, connect the USB hardware, and start the system, it should be
recognized then.
